I only got beeps to and no scanning on an older firmware release. Apparently OneOfeleven's program requires firmware that supports a newer data transfer mode.

Roger


 

Yes, that does appear to be the case. I have a -H version and DFU'd the built-in firmware "1-of-11 H-LSI" and everything works well. The application's user interface makes DFU changes very easy via the "Upload Firmware" button.

I'm pretty sure there are new commands in the application that work only with the built-in firmware loads. For example, some older firmware versions don't support the bandwidth selections from the application. After loading the built-in firmware, it supports this feature flawlessly.

In NanoVNA-App, press button 'Upload Firmware'

In dialog box you can select, or load custom from file, or use 1-of-11 or my v1.0.26 build in app.

Warning!!!! Not upload wrong firmware, if you not instal quartz, select only LSI variant
